What's Happening?
Pandora has announced the appointment of André Branch as the new president for North America, effective August 15. Branch, who was previously the CEO of Ariana Grande's R.e.m. Beauty, succeeds Luciano Rodembusch. Massimo Basei, Pandora's chief commercial
officer, praised Branch's ability to drive growth and strategic clarity. Branch's role will involve overseeing Pandora's expansion in North America, focusing on customer relevance and brand appeal. The company has plans for a new distribution center in Maryland, highlighting its commitment to the U.S. market. Branch brings over 25 years of experience from companies like Estée Lauder and L’Oréal.
Why It's Important?
The appointment of André Branch is significant for Pandora as it seeks to strengthen its presence in North America, its largest and fastest-growing market. Branch's extensive experience in consumer and beauty industries positions him to effectively lead Pandora's strategic initiatives in the region. His leadership is expected to enhance customer engagement and drive sustainable growth. This move aligns with Pandora's broader strategy under CEO Berta de Pablos-Bertier to transition the company towards a more design and market-focused approach, especially in light of recent macroeconomic challenges.
